Canım Benim cemented Sibel Can’s ability to stay relevant in a rapidly changing music industry. In the context of the early 2000s, where Turkish music was navigating a shift toward neoliberal modernization, Can’s music provided a bridge between the old-world emotional intensity of "Arabesque" and the high-energy production of modern pop.
